Course objectives :

• Highlight the benefits of communicating expressively, to diverse audiences, in work and life. • Distinguish between good and bad communication and the different mechanisms by which student can communicate. • Provide a professionally-oriented, skills-based learning that emphasizes on excellence in oral and written communication. • Develop productive activities among students in ways that encourages clear, effective and ethical communication. • Encourage the students to work in teams and to give a positive impact wherever they work.

Course description :

The course provides an overview on the theory and basics of the communication process and its benefits. It also provides various types and methods of oral and written communication with different practical activities to help the students to overcome the barriers for achieving successful communication.
